The ingredients needed to make Avocado and walnut salad #mycookbook:
  1. Take Half a ripe avocado
  2. Make ready Handful salad leaves
  3. Make ready 5-6 cherry tomatoes
  4. Prepare 1 oz walnuts
  5. Get 2 tsps olive oil
  6. Get 1 tsp cider or wine vinegar
  7. Prepare 1 tsp runny honey

Steps to make Avocado and walnut salad #mycookbook:
  1. To make the vinaigrette, whisk together the oil, vinegar and honey, with salt and pepper to taste.
  2. Arrange the lettuce, chopped up avocado and tomatoes on the plate.
  3. Sprinkle over the walnuts, and drizzle with dressing.
  4. Eat!
